Output e8dd7f0d5630829e511751ec3a53afe9576e574fa26f8b6440897f8699d2c614:14

value
133340681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0afc120fb07a7fff0cc3c47d06a4ef892ae8c932 OP_EQUAL
address
M8uExWy4fH3xUU796b2zzcTQmnt5fbhCLK
transaction
e8dd7f0d5630829e511751ec3a53afe9576e574fa26f8b6440897f8699d2c614
spent
true